Isoform specific phosphorylation of p53 by protein kinase CK1.
Cellular and molecular life sciences : CMLS - 1 Apr 2010
Venerando Andrea, Marin Oriano, Cozza Giorgio, Bustos Victor H, Sarno Stefania, Pinna Lorenzo Alberto
Abstract excerpt
The ability of three isoforms of protein kinase CK1 (alpha, gamma(1), and delta) to phosphorylate the N-terminal region of p53 has been assessed using either recombinant p53 or a synthetic peptide reproducing its 1-28 sequence.
